Ek Din teaser: Sai Pallavi makes Hindi film debut in Aamir Khan’s production; his son Junaid plays love interest

Ek Din teaser: Starring Sai Pallavi and Junaid Khan in what seems to be a romantic drama, the Aamir Khan production releases on May 1.

Sai Pallavi and Junaid Khan in Ek Din teaserSai Pallavi and Junaid Khan in Ek Din teaser.

After making his theatrical debut with Loveyapa in 2025, Aamir Khan’s son will now be seen in his second theatrical film titled Ek Din. The film also marks the Hindi film debut of Sai Pallavi, who is primarily known for her work in Tamil and Telugu films. Produced by Aamir Khan, the film is the Hindi adaptation of the Thai film One Day.

From the short teaser, this appears to be a romance drama where Junaid’s Rohan is awestruck by Sai Pallavi’s Meera. The teaser presents Meera as a manic pixie dream girl as Rohan can’t stop admiring her, through the 68-seconds of the teaser. The teaser ends with her saying that real life isn’t as magical as the movies. He insists that magic exists, hinting at their impossible love story.

While this marks Sai Pallavi’s debut in the Hindi film industry, she will be seen in Ramayana later this year, where she is playing Sita along with Ranbir Kapoor’s Ram. The Nitesh Tiwari film also stars Yash, Sunny Deol, Vivek Oberoi among others. It is expected to release on Diwali 2026.

For Junaid, this is his third film. The actor made his debut with YRF’s Maharaj, which released on Netflix, and followed it with Loveyapa, also starring Khushi Kapoor. Junaid and Khushi received a lot of criticism for the Advait Chandan film. Ek Din has been in the making even before Loveyapa’s release. Junaid’s next project is yet to be announced.

Defending Junaid’s career so far, Aamir previously told News 18, “I think he’s a pretty good actor. I’m really proud of the fact that he’s done his job really well in both films.” At the time, he also said, “He’s used none of my help ever. He still doesn’t have a car as we speak. He wants to make his own career.” Aamir is producing Ek Din.

Ek Din is being directed by Sunil Pandey, and marks his directorial debut. The film releases in theatres on May 1.
